The National Safety Council reported that in 2023, there were 7,314 pedestrian deaths from vehicle accidents nationwide. Most of these accidents happen on public roads. In Moreno Valley, the California Office of Traffic Safety reported that in 2022, 54 pedestrians were injured or killed in accidents, seven of whom were under the age of 15. These accidents can happen because of driver negligence or illegal misconduct behind the wheel, such as drinking and driving.

Building a Pedestrian Accident Case in Moreno Valley
In California, all vehicle accidents that involve multiple parties are resolved based on fault. This means that whoever caused the accident is liable for all resulting damages. All drivers in California have a duty of care to avoid hitting pedestrians at all times, but proving fault and establishing liability for your damages could be more difficult than you expect.
Most pedestrian accidents result from negligence, such as speeding, distracted driving, and moving violations. It’s also possible for these accidents to happen because of drunk driving, in which case an at-fault driver faces criminal charges along with their civil liability for the victim’s damages. Your Moreno Valley pedestrian accident lawyer can gather the proof of liability you need to hold the defendant accountable for the harm they caused.
Once you establish fault, recovering your damages will likely begin with an auto insurance claim. California law requires every driver to have auto insurance that meets minimum coverage requirements for bodily injury and property damage liability. How Do You Prove Liability in a Pedestrian Accident Case?
In a pedestrian accident case, you can prove liability with evidence like traffic camera footage, drivers’ cell phone records, police reports, and witness statements. Before you can claim compensation for your damages, you must prove who caused the accident and how they caused it. You must also be prepared to show that your claimed damages directly resulted from the defendant’s actions.
Can a Pedestrian Share Fault for an Accident in Moreno Valley?
Yes, a pedestrian could share fault for an accident in Moreno Valley. Under California’s pure comparative negligence law, they can still recover compensation with a personal injury case, but their case award or settlement will be reduced by their percentage of fault. How Much Compensation Can I Claim for a Pedestrian Accident in Moreno Valley?
The amount of compensation you can claim for a pedestrian accident in Moreno Valley depends on the severity of your damages. You may be eligible to claim compensation for medical expenses, lost wages, and lost future earning capacity if the accident caused any permanent disability. You also have the right to claim pain and suffering compensation that reflects the severity of the injuries you suffered.
